Triway managed to keep up with Manchester until halftime on Wednesday, but things quickly went downhill from there. The Titans lost 4-0 to the Panthers. The defeat continues a trend for Triway in their meetings with Manchester: they've now lost seven in a row.
Triway now has a losing record of 4-5. As for Manchester, their victory bumped their record up to 5-2-1.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Triway will square off against Washington at 5: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Manchester, they will face off against Coventry at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Manchester will be up against Coventry's rather soft defense (which has allowed 9.89 goals per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ance.
